Crucial Element to Include in a Funeral Service Program
When producing a funeral program, it's essential to consist of crucial elements that honor the deceased and overview guests with the solution.
Start with the full name of the person who died, together with their birth and death days. Include a touching obituary that captures their life story, success, and enthusiasms.
Next off, outline the solution's order, outlining each sector-- like analyses, music, and eulogies-- so guests know what to expect.
Adding a personal touch, such as a favorite quote or rhyme, can supply convenience.
Last but not least, take into consideration consisting of a thank you section to reveal appreciation for those who sustained the family members during this hard time.

Format and Style Tips
Creating an aesthetically attractive funeral program is crucial for communicating respect and recognizing the deceased.
Beginning with a clean format that overviews the viewers's eye. Make use of an understandable font style, staying with a couple of designs to keep consistency. Pick a color scheme that mirrors the personality of the deceased-- soft pastels for a mild tone or deeper hues for an extra melancholy feel.
Include purposeful images or symbols that represent their life. Maintain text arranged with clear headings and enough spacing in between sections to boost readability. Do not jam-pack the program; much less is typically much more.
Ultimately, think about including a personal touch, like a favored quote or poem, to make it truly special and unforgettable.
Dos and Do n'ts of Funeral service Program Rules
Browsing funeral program decorum can really feel frustrating, however adhering to a couple of simple dos and do n'ts can assist ensure you recognize the departed suitably.
Do consist of the full name, days, and a picture of the deceased. Share individual tales or quotes that show their character. Keep the tone respectful and helpful.
Do not overload the program with excessive message. Prevent utilizing informal language or humor, as it may come off as disrespectful. Avoid going over controversial subjects or individual grievances, as this isn't the time or location.
Lastly, don't forget to check! Typos can diminish the program's view.
